Weekly Expiration Rollover

Stay updated with weekly contract rollover

Please be advised that:

Any existing pending order(s) (i.e. Stop Loss, Take Profit, Entry Stop or Entry Limit) placed on an instrument will be adjusted to symmetrically (point-for-point) reflect the price differences between the expiring contract and the new contract.

  1. Spain35, Amsterdam25, VIXX, France40 will be rolled over from the April 2025 to the May 2025 contract on the 2025-04-11
  2. COTTON, COCOA, COFFEEC will be rolled over from the May 2025 to the March 2026 contract on the 2025-04-11
  3. Oil will be rolled over from the May 2025 to the June 2025 contract on the 2025-04-11
SettingsRequest history8.1.18PHP Version2.73sRequest Duration4MBMemory UsageGET {slug}/{slug2}
status
200 OK
full_url
https://web-qa.staging.markets.com/trade/weekly-expiration-rollover
controller_action
App\Http\Controllers\DynamicContentController@getPageFromCollection
Theme
Open Button Position
Hide Empty Tabs
Autoshow
Reset to defaults
status
200 OK
full_url
https://web-qa.staging.markets.com/trade/weekly-expiration-rollover
action_name
controller_action
App\Http\Controllers\DynamicContentController@getPageFromCollection
uri
GET {slug}/{slug2}
controller
App\Http\Controllers\DynamicContentController@getPageFromCollection
file
app/Http/Controllers/DynamicContentController.php:311-368
middleware
web, SetDomain, GoMarkets, setlocale, trackingparams, redirects, Logout, pagecache, setrisk, gettranslations, getglobalsettings, urlstructure, saveReferral
duration
2.73s
peak_memory
6MB
response
text/html; charset=UTF-8
request_format
html
request_query
[]
request_request
[]
request_headers
0 of 0
array:15 [ "accept-encoding" => array:1 [ 0 => "gzip, deflate, br, zstd" ] "sec-fetch-dest" => array:1 [ 0 => "document" ] "sec-fetch-user" => array:1 [ 0 => "?1" ] "sec-fetch-mode" => array:1 [ 0 => "navigate" ] "sec-fetch-site" => array:1 [ 0 => "none" ] "accept" => array:1 [ 0 => "text/html,application/xhtml+xml,application/xml;q=0.9,image/avif,image/webp,image/apng,*/*;q=0.8,application/signed-exchange;v=b3;q=0.7" ] "user-agent" => array:1 [ 0 => "Mozilla/5.0 AppleWebKit/537.36 (KHTML, like Gecko; compatible; ClaudeBot/1.0; +claudebot@anthropic.com)" ] "upgrade-insecure-requests" => array:1 [ 0 => "1" ] "sec-ch-ua-platform" => array:1 [ 0 => ""Windows"" ] "sec-ch-ua-mobile" => array:1 [ 0 => "?0" ] "sec-ch-ua" => array:1 [ 0 => ""HeadlessChrome";v="129", "Not=A?Brand";v="8", "Chromium";v="129"" ] "cache-control" => array:1 [ 0 => "no-cache" ] "pragma" => array:1 [ 0 => "no-cache" ] "connection" => array:1 [ 0 => "keep-alive" ] "host" => array:1 [ 0 => "web-qa.staging.markets.com" ] ]
request_cookies
[]
response_headers
0 of 0
array:3 [ "content-type" => array:1 [ 0 => "text/html; charset=UTF-8" ] "cache-control" => array:1 [ 0 => "no-cache, private" ] "date" => array:1 [ 0 => "Sun, 06 Apr 2025 17:55:00 GMT" ] ]
session_attributes
0 of 0
array:1 [ "_token" => "jbHMUW1LplvPAZR45qhcyAFiDbT6agt4uYIjakhP" ]
  • warninglog[17:54:57] LOG.warning: explode(): Passing null to parameter #2 ($string) of type string is deprecat...
  • infolog[17:54:57] LOG.info: api_ea65092b7ce6a79c90f710fdca9fa7f8 [ "\/trade\/weekly-expiration-rollover...
  • infolog[17:54:57] LOG.info: api_c6ed83651f79cb7111407d5bc48e595b [ "\/trade\/weekly-expiration-rollover...
  • infolog[17:54:57] LOG.info: api_f32a1f4fb9214bd34527196f9078adce [ "\/trade\/weekly-expiration-rollover...
  • infolog[17:54:57] LOG.info: api_75a2fddda49ba830edf9c5c0fe529071 [ "\/trade\/weekly-expiration-rollover...
  • infolog[17:54:58] LOG.info: api_ad851dd1e874abc3f9027e09282a4993 [ "\/trade\/weekly-expiration-rollover...
  • infolog[17:54:58] LOG.info: api_dbe69522646497b6f477f90c4282f2a3 [ "\/trade\/weekly-expiration-rollover...
  • infolog[17:54:58] LOG.info: api_471cc6d9649c7e63ed22ee1f656c7446 [ "\/trade\/weekly-expiration-rollover...
  • infolog[17:54:58] LOG.info: api_473d726b154493b7977fdcc3e1ef449b [ "\/trade\/weekly-expiration-rollover...
  • infolog[17:54:58] LOG.info: api_e2bf6dd052142252c70a66452da573b6 [ "\/trade\/weekly-expiration-rollover...
  • infolog[17:54:58] LOG.info: api_7ac7ee4959c27a869f71cf736c5e11f5 [ "\/trade\/weekly-expiration-rollover...
  • infolog[17:54:58] LOG.info: api_be25dbfb77547cf34ac770c4bd5f5155 [ "\/trade\/weekly-expiration-rollover...
  • infolog[17:54:58] LOG.info: api_1b741bf8f76e2d00d5c855995c555e6b [ "\/trade\/weekly-expiration-rollover...
  • infolog[17:54:58] LOG.info: api_7a15d0ffc02a3d1ee9d40d6d27468d28 [ "\/trade\/weekly-expiration-rollover...
  • infolog[17:54:58] LOG.info: api_3434e4190e06d6e672d06e85b0482e17 [ "\/trade\/weekly-expiration-rollover...
  • infolog[17:54:58] LOG.info: api_0ba476dedb709040385272a97559413d [ "\/trade\/weekly-expiration-rollover...
  • infolog[17:54:58] LOG.info: api_663d9d891c4a8d2a9627c5893bbffa46 [ "\/trade\/weekly-expiration-rollover...
  • infolog[17:54:58] LOG.info: api_1c4b5703d5e9ee94703de1812fc70dc5 [ "\/trade\/weekly-expiration-rollover...
  • infolog[17:54:58] LOG.info: api_22d810737fd58ac9fdbbb8b436add501 [ "\/trade\/weekly-expiration-rollover...
  • infolog[17:54:58] LOG.info: api_517b7a9e0baf3aa7910d9c6de7b1355f [ "\/trade\/weekly-expiration-rollover...
  • infolog[17:54:58] LOG.info: api_8fbbab7e1a52561e08fcca85f191572c [ "\/trade\/weekly-expiration-rollover...
  • infolog[17:54:58] LOG.info: api_695c7dcad7f365b4b7ac325d1868d707 [ "\/trade\/weekly-expiration-rollover...
  • infolog[17:54:58] LOG.info: api_0efbc59cf307befd89399be0026ddc9c [ "\/trade\/weekly-expiration-rollover...
  • infolog[17:54:58] LOG.info: api_e9b9992865d3778e67add4fd70952e32 [ "\/trade\/weekly-expiration-rollover...
  • infolog[17:54:58] LOG.info: api_3150fc9534a89a5c684d221d4961117f [ "\/trade\/weekly-expiration-rollover...
  • infolog[17:54:58] LOG.info: api_b5847d012908cb8c6fb253258dcfd8f0 [ "\/trade\/weekly-expiration-rollover...
  • infolog[17:54:58] LOG.info: api_2b3d265131e486f741254db2ddcdcabe [ "\/trade\/weekly-expiration-rollover...
  • infolog[17:54:58] LOG.info: api_b81ca9dd8b237b143935f35a1fb98cf6 [ "\/trade\/weekly-expiration-rollover...
  • infolog[17:54:58] LOG.info: api_fa6e8fc950753df8e6835b7355522488 [ "\/trade\/weekly-expiration-rollover...
  • infolog[17:54:58] LOG.info: api_a75eff1169b15d31b7b1cc303873dc42 [ "\/trade\/weekly-expiration-rollover...
  • infolog[17:54:58] LOG.info: api_f6fd8caacee296e1b776d0f80412de9a [ "\/trade\/weekly-expiration-rollover...
  • infolog[17:54:58] LOG.info: api_d8941e7b1664b25158d244cb157b689d [ "\/trade\/weekly-expiration-rollover...
  • infolog[17:54:59] LOG.info: api_4e9d57f4e50994edec057d90985713c1 [ "\/trade\/weekly-expiration-rollover...
  • infolog[17:54:59] LOG.info: api_84de66f331c2eb5fdf74e145d9cba5bd [ "\/trade\/weekly-expiration-rollover...
  • infolog[17:54:59] LOG.info: api_3668031ae9d4881acf7914565b420d06 [ "\/trade\/weekly-expiration-rollover...
  • infolog[17:54:59] LOG.info: api_e3fe41e99464b86a731027bd225da1e9 [ "\/trade\/weekly-expiration-rollover...
  • infolog[17:54:59] LOG.info: api_22dd403b86c39815a9eab355c45218d4 [ "\/trade\/weekly-expiration-rollover...
  • infolog[17:54:59] LOG.info: api_49f2f8ed2268dad434ef2760312f26ff [ "\/trade\/weekly-expiration-rollover...
  • infolog[17:54:59] LOG.info: api_f3cee59a3963558d1726e9af1932d6ae [ "\/trade\/weekly-expiration-rollover...
  • infolog[17:54:59] LOG.info: api_82b97cfb1e9d55b58b50f19b136c9992 [ "\/trade\/weekly-expiration-rollover...
  • infolog[17:54:59] LOG.info: api_352e4b83d586e45ab2013614cd10a499 [ "\/trade\/weekly-expiration-rollover...
  • infolog[17:54:59] LOG.info: api_d7d81cc3b5e277532cdff6be1c6a1049 [ "\/trade\/weekly-expiration-rollover...
  • infolog[17:54:59] LOG.info: api_db9ad6c560aba76a81f65b8b7036810d [ "\/trade\/weekly-expiration-rollover...
  • infolog[17:54:59] LOG.info: api_121efb7e84909fb69bf900abf0ed3a7f [ "\/trade\/weekly-expiration-rollover...
  • infolog[17:54:59] LOG.info: api_8066c65c16bea3c7bf2cfd93b7f9e53d [ "\/trade\/weekly-expiration-rollover...
  • infolog[17:54:59] LOG.info: api_a8612e5f09644eaaf41bc1da9050afec [ "\/trade\/weekly-expiration-rollover...
  • infolog[17:54:59] LOG.info: api_2a7639428a7559dbb948ac186643196c [ "\/trade\/weekly-expiration-rollover...
  • infolog[17:54:59] LOG.info: api_241a7b21d47cb46f544f5dda45f43e5b [ "\/trade\/weekly-expiration-rollover...
  • infolog[17:54:59] LOG.info: api_f20b31483a811166db6cb64dbb6d7911 [ "\/trade\/weekly-expiration-rollover...
  • infolog[17:55:00] LOG.info: api_6b25d93050ff7f29e1ca40fbc46bd7f1 [ "\/trade\/weekly-expiration-rollover...
  • infolog[17:55:00] LOG.info: cached_menus_en [ "\/trade\/weekly-expiration-rollover\/", 3600, tr...
  • warninglog[17:55:00] LOG.warning: str_replace(): Passing null to parameter #3 ($subject) of type array|string ...
  • warninglog[17:55:00] LOG.warning: str_replace(): Passing null to parameter #3 ($subject) of type array|string ...
  • warninglog[17:55:00] LOG.warning: str_replace(): Passing null to parameter #3 ($subject) of type array|string ...
  • warninglog[17:55:00] LOG.warning: str_replace(): Passing null to parameter #3 ($subject) of type array|string ...
  • warninglog[17:55:00] LOG.warning: str_replace(): Passing null to parameter #3 ($subject) of type array|string ...
  • warninglog[17:55:00] LOG.warning: str_replace(): Passing null to parameter #3 ($subject) of type array|string ...
  • infolog[17:55:00] LOG.info: api_bd42749c33ce5aef1c557549817c9bfa [ "\/trade\/weekly-expiration-rollover...
  • warninglog[17:55:00] LOG.warning: str_replace(): Passing null to parameter #3 ($subject) of type array|string ...
  • warninglog[17:55:00] LOG.warning: str_replace(): Passing null to parameter #3 ($subject) of type array|string ...
  • warninglog[17:55:00] LOG.warning: str_replace(): Passing null to parameter #3 ($subject) of type array|string ...
  • warninglog[17:55:00] LOG.warning: str_replace(): Passing null to parameter #3 ($subject) of type array|string ...
  • warninglog[17:55:00] LOG.warning: str_replace(): Passing null to parameter #3 ($subject) of type array|string ...
  • warninglog[17:55:00] LOG.warning: str_replace(): Passing null to parameter #3 ($subject) of type array|string ...
  • warninglog[17:55:00] LOG.warning: str_replace(): Passing null to parameter #3 ($subject) of type array|string ...
  • warninglog[17:55:00] LOG.warning: str_replace(): Passing null to parameter #3 ($subject) of type array|string ...
  • warninglog[17:55:00] LOG.warning: str_replace(): Passing null to parameter #3 ($subject) of type array|string ...
  • warninglog[17:55:00] LOG.warning: str_replace(): Passing null to parameter #3 ($subject) of type array|string ...
  • warninglog[17:55:00] LOG.warning: str_replace(): Passing null to parameter #3 ($subject) of type array|string ...
  • warninglog[17:55:00] LOG.warning: str_replace(): Passing null to parameter #3 ($subject) of type array|string ...
  • warninglog[17:55:00] LOG.warning: str_replace(): Passing null to parameter #3 ($subject) of type array|string ...
  • warninglog[17:55:00] LOG.warning: str_replace(): Passing null to parameter #3 ($subject) of type array|string ...
  • warninglog[17:55:00] LOG.warning: str_replace(): Passing null to parameter #3 ($subject) of type array|string ...
  • warninglog[17:55:00] LOG.warning: str_replace(): Passing null to parameter #3 ($subject) of type array|string ...
  • warninglog[17:55:00] LOG.warning: str_replace(): Passing null to parameter #3 ($subject) of type array|string ...
  • warninglog[17:55:00] LOG.warning: str_replace(): Passing null to parameter #3 ($subject) of type array|string ...
  • warninglog[17:55:00] LOG.warning: str_replace(): Passing null to parameter #3 ($subject) of type array|string ...
  • warninglog[17:55:00] LOG.warning: str_replace(): Passing null to parameter #3 ($subject) of type array|string ...
  • warninglog[17:55:00] LOG.warning: str_replace(): Passing null to parameter #3 ($subject) of type array|string ...
  • warninglog[17:55:00] LOG.warning: str_replace(): Passing null to parameter #3 ($subject) of type array|string ...
  • warninglog[17:55:00] LOG.warning: str_replace(): Passing null to parameter #3 ($subject) of type array|string ...
  • warninglog[17:55:00] LOG.warning: str_replace(): Passing null to parameter #3 ($subject) of type array|string ...
  • infolog[17:55:00] LOG.info: page_5fd30dfa4b0968d9c372a803212d94a5 [ "\/trade\/weekly-expiration-rollove...
  • Booting (13.06ms)time
  • Application (2.72s)time
  • Routing (1.42ms)
  • 1 x Application (99.52%)
    2.72s
    1 x Booting (0.48%)
    13.06ms
    1 x Routing (0.05%)
    1.42ms
    57 templates were rendered
    • 1x dynamic-contentdynamic-content.blade.php#?blade
    • 5x repeatable._include-blocks_include-blocks.blade.php#?blade
    • 2x components.spacerspacer.blade.php#?blade
    • 1x components.text-editortext-editor.blade.php#?blade
    • 1x components.weekly-rolloversweekly-rollovers.blade.php#?blade
    • 2x components.blur-animationblur-animation.blade.php#?blade
    • 1x layouts.mainmain.blade.php#?blade
    • 1x csscss.blade.php#?blade
    • 1x scripts.hrefmaphrefmap.blade.php#?blade
    • 1x layouts.headerheader.blade.php#?blade
    • 1x layouts.header.mobile-login-buttonsmobile-login-buttons.blade.php#?blade
    • 1x layouts.header.mobile-searchmobile-search.blade.php#?blade
    • 2x repeatable.languageslanguages.blade.php#?blade
    • 1x layouts.header.menumenu.blade.php#?blade
    • 1x layouts.header.search-togglesearch-toggle.blade.php#?blade
    • 1x layouts.header.login-buttonslogin-buttons.blade.php#?blade
    • 1x components.search-resultssearch-results.blade.php#?blade
    • 1x layouts.floating.cookiescookies.blade.php#?blade
    • 1x scripts.breadcrumbsbreadcrumbs.blade.php#?blade
    • 1x components.corner-advertcorner-advert.blade.php#?blade
    • 1x layouts.footerfooter.blade.php#?blade
    • 27x components.strapi-imgstrapi-img.blade.php#?blade
    • 1x scripts.functionalfunctional.blade.php#?blade
    • 1x scripts.trackingtracking.blade.php#?blade
    uri
    GET {slug}/{slug2}
    middleware
    web, SetDomain, GoMarkets, setlocale, trackingparams, redirects, Logout, pagecache, setrisk, gettranslations, getglobalsettings, urlstructure, saveReferral
    controller
    App\Http\Controllers\DynamicContentController@getPageFromCollection
    file
    app/Http/Controllers/DynamicContentController.php:311-368
    0 statements were executed0μs
          _token
          jbHMUW1LplvPAZR45qhcyAFiDbT6agt4uYIjakhP
          ClearShow all
          Date ↕MethodURLData
          #12025-04-06 17:55:00GET/trade/weekly-expiration-rollover/8357